For women over 40 dealing with insulin resistance, intermittent fasting can initially intensify cravings, especially on a low-carb or ketogenic diet. This happens because years of hormonal shifts, perimenopause, and accumulated inflammation have dysregulated your hypothalamus and hunger signals. When you restrict eating windows without first lowering lectin-driven inflammation or toxin burden, cortisol spikes and blood sugar crashes amplify ghrelin, making carb cravings feel unbearable. In my clinic, about 65% of women in this group report this exact pattern in the first 10-14 days.
Perimenopause and menopause reduce estrogen, which normally helps stabilize insulin sensitivity. Combined with insulin resistance, this creates a perfect storm on keto or low-carb plans.
